Erie County is a county in the northern portion of the U.S. As of the 2020 census, the population was 75,622. Its county seat and largest city is Sandusky. The county is named for the Erie tribe, whose name was their word for 'wildcat'. It was formed in 1838 from the northern third of Huron County and a portion of Sandusky County.
